Ron DeSantis on if He Would Support Donald Trump: ‘I Don’t Think It’s Going to Ultimately Matter’
Breitbart ^ | 06/22/2023 | HANNAH BLEAU

Posted on 06/22/2023 11:08:51 AM PDT by ChicagoConservative27

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is (R) on Thursday said he does not believe it will “ultimately matter” when asked if he would personally support former President Donald Trump if he emerges as the Republican nominee in 2024, using the opportunity to criticize the GOP frontrunner.

A reporter asked DeSantis about Trump’s attacks against him, inquiring, “Regardless of his attacks, will you 100 percent pledge to support Trump as a GOP nominee?”

DeSantis, however, initially refused to overtly state if he would personally support Trump. Rather, he first criticized Trump’s line of attack, particularly on DeSantis’s handling of the coronavirus, only later adding that the process — people’s final decision — should be respected.
